DMX Mode
Allows the unit to be controlled by any universal DMX controller. If you are unfamiliar with
DMX, please read the DMX Primer on page #16.
1.) The COBZilla™ Bright White 5X5 Matrix is capable of operating
with 1, 4, 25, or 28 DMX channels. To select the channel mode that you desire,
First press the <MODE> button to select d001 on the LED Readout.
Then press the <SETUP> button to select channel mode, 1-ch, 4-ch,
25ch or 28ch. Use the <UP> or <DOWN> to select desired channel.
Auto, Master/Slave, Sound Active & Character Modes:
Allows a single or Master/Slaved units to run factory installed programs at user selectable
speeds.
1.) To set the xture in Auto mode, select AUTO using the <MODE> button.
2.) To use the xture’s built-in programs, select Pr.01-27, using the
<MODE> button then the <UP> and <DOWN> buttons to choose desired pro-
gram. Press the <MODE> button to exit out of the menu.
3.) Each xture is a master by default. To set the xture as a slave, use the
<MENU> button to reach SLAv, then press the <SETUP> button select
a mode. SLAv 1 -1, 1 - 2, 2 -1, 2 - 2. Using the <UP> and
<DOWN> buttons. When the user joins four devices, as shown below, the
devices will work as one unit.

Sound Active Mode:
1.) To use sound active mode, select SouD by pressing <MODE>.
2.) Press the <SETUP> button to change built-in program SU.00-31 by
using the <UP> and <DOWN> buttons.
3.) Press the <MODE> button to exit out of the menu.
Character Mode (Individual Letters and Numbers Mode):
Allows a single xture to display a variety of individual letters or numbers without a DMX
controller. (Would be really cool with multiple xtures! Hint... Hint...)
1.) Press the <MODE> button to reach ChAr. Then press the <SETUP> but-
ton to select Letter mode or Number mode.
2.) Use the <SETUP> button to select which letter or number you want the
xture to display. Use the <UP> and <DOWN> buttons to select PA A - Z
under Lett or PA 0 - 9 under nUbe.
3.) Press the <MODE> button to save and exit.
